doorpanels-300x200.jpgHow to Fix a Upvc Door Locking Mechanism

A Upvc door locking mechanism might not function correctly due to many reasons. It could be due to damaged or loose locks or misalignment, or even broken hinge. A burglar can also cause damage.

Adjusting the butt hinges

You may need to adjust the hinges if the Upvc Door Replacement Panels door isn't locking properly. To do this, open the door and remove all caps that protect it. Then, you'll need to turn the pins of the slots for adjustment in counterclockwise and clockwise directions.

Begin by leveling the door before you adjust the uPVC hinges. To mark the starting point you can make use of a spirit-level or marker pen. When the door is level you can move the adjusters at the top and bottom away.

Depending on the style of the door you have uPVC door, you might need to remove the caps protecting the door in order to expose the slot. To accomplish this, you'll require a Phillips or cross-head screwdriver. After you have removed the caps that protect your home, you can loosen the screws until you can remove the caps on the slot.

Then, you'll require then an Allen key. Most doors made of uPVC have one adjustment slot per hinge. Some uPVC door models require the use of an Allen key. Other models don't have adjustment slots.

Butt hinges on uPVC doors are typically found on older uPVC doors. However, you can discover modern designs that allow side-toside movement. Some hinges from the past require a cross-head or Phillips screwdriver.

Flag hinges can be adjusted on uPVC doors. These hinges can be adjusted in two ways that is, height and compression. Each hinge comes with an attached pin that runs along its top. This allows you to open or close your door horizontally, vertically or both.

Some uPVC doors come with lateral adjustment. This allows you to move the hinge further away from the jamb. Usually, this is concealed behind a plastic cover.

Misalignment

A problem with the lock mechanism could be the reason your UPVC door is stuck. The issue could be as simple or complex, however, it needs to be addressed by a professional.

There are many reasons for misalignment can occur, including damaged hinges, damaged or cracked glass panels, improper packing and worn hinges. Temperature fluctuations can cause doors to expand and contract, which can result in misalignment.

Aligning your uPVC doors is a simple task. It usually takes less than five minutes. A spirit level can be used to check the distance between your frame and door sash.

Cool water can also be used to dowse your doors. This can help correct issues with alignment. It takes only some seconds and can save you money on repairs.

upvc sliding doors doors are known for their misalignment. This is especially true for older-style butt hinges that weren't designed to adjust. A faulty locking mechanism can be a sign of trouble even if it is just a slight deviation from the norm.

Although it's easy to overlook it, exposure to elements can cause alignment issues. For instance, driveway gravel can cause obstruction to the frame of your doors.

A door panel that is not properly packed In the opposite, an improperly packed door panel, can cause the upvc door and window door to be out of alignment. This can lead to issues with locking and unlocking, or cause the handle to not fit properly.

Your UPVC door will expand or contract in extreme weather conditions. This isn't a problem, but it can cause problems with the locking mechanism of your uPVC doors.

You can either adjust the hinges of your door or modify the locks to correct the misalignment. Your local Locksmith will be able to help you determine the steps needed to bring your door back into good working condition.

Sticking

It could be a problem if your uPVC door lock mechanism is stuck. There are a few things you can do to fix the issue. The first step is to figure out the reason the lock is stuck.

There are a variety of reasons why a lock could be sticking. One of them is the extreme summer heat. Another reason could be a broken spring. A broken spring could cause the lock to malfunction. A locksmith at your local can repair springs that are damaged.

To determine whether or not your lock is stuck, you'll have remove it from the door and test it out. If the lock is stuck, it will likely not be possible to turn the lever. It is also possible to determine if the door is not in the proper position.

A properly aligned door can be moved easily and won't catch when closed. On the contrary a door that is off center may be difficult to open. This is fixed by adjusting the hinges.

If the lock is not stuck and you want to open it, you can use a key for opening it. Certain doors have a deadbolt, which is a good thing. Adding a chain can also assist in stopping intruders.

There are a myriad of choices for uPVC door locks. When it comes to choosing the right lock, you must take into account the brand and model of the door. A poorly-designed or unprofessional lock could cause more trouble than it resolves.

In addition to the lock, you should also grease the hinges. WD40 is a good option. Warm water can also be used to achieve the same result in colder seasons.

Replacing the Upvc door lock

When the uPVC door lock mechanism fails it could cause a variety of issues. The mechanism that locks can be stuck or fail to open. It could be due to weather, age, improper use, and various other causes. There are a variety of ways to repair the problem of a uPVC locking device.

Fixing a broken UPVC door lock is not a difficult task. However, it is important to ensure that you have the proper tools. Additionally, you have to know how to accomplish it. If you do it wrong, it can lead to more problems in the future.

There are two kinds of uPVC locks. One is a single lock cylinder, and the other type is a multipoint lock. Both have a central component which is which is a gearbox. However, the gearbox can be a complicated part to replace upvc door lock.

Before you attempt to fix the problem with a damaged UPVC lock, you'll need to first remove it from the lock. This can be done with an screwdriver or heavy duty crowbar.

Once you have taken the locking mechanism from its place It is essential to grease it in a proper manner. To do this, apply light oil. To prevent annoying noises from forming and clogging up the uPVC locks it is crucial to lubricate them.

Depending on the issue, you may be able to make some of the repairs yourself. In other cases, you might need to contact locksmith. They have the right tools needed to complete the task and are highly skilled.

A broken uPVC lock is a uncomfortable and potentially dangerous situation. Professionals can fix the problem by boarding up the window that is damaged and repairing the locking mechanism. They can also be hired at a reasonable price.

You can also employ a silicone-based lubricant lubricate the uPVC door lock. This will stop the key from sticking to the lock and allow it to function correctly.
